Qatar-Korea Golden Jubilee Forum Celebrates Strong Bonds

The “Korea-Qatar 50th Anniversary Future Forum” was held at the Intercontinental Hotel, bringing together officials, speakers, and panelists to celebrate the profound diplomatic ties between Qatar and Korea. The event, hosted by the Embassy of the Republic of Korea in Qatar, highlighted the success stories of both nations in various sectors including trade, development, and energy. The Ambassador of the Republic of Korea to Qatar, H E Yun Hyunsoo, emphasized the historical significance of the partnership between the two countries over the past fifty years.

The seminar served as a platform for discussions on important topics such as politics, economy, technology, innovation, healthcare, and culture. Through presentations and panels, experts from both countries explored how to strengthen the existing ties and enhance cooperation in the future. The Ambassador stressed the need to reflect on past achievements and plan for future commitments to further deepen the relationship between Korea and Qatar. The event aimed to chart a course for collaborative initiatives that could benefit both nations.

Attendees of the Future Forum exchanged ideas on potential areas for development and collaboration, including culture, education, ICT, food security, renewable energy, and defense security. The event featured conversations about the challenges that Qatar and Korea might face in the midst of geopolitical upheaval, underscoring the importance of strategic partnerships during times of uncertainty. The Qatar Chamber of Commerce and Industry Board Member, Eng. Ali Bin Abdulatif Al Mesned, commended the strong relationship between Qatar and Korea, emphasizing the need for innovative projects to drive progress for both countries.

As both Qatar and Korea celebrate their golden jubilee this year, the Future Forum served as a reminder of the deep-rooted friendship and cooperation between the two nations. The event highlighted the milestones achieved since the establishment of diplomatic relations in 1974, showcasing the strengths of both countries and their potential for further collaboration in various sectors. The discussions at the seminar focused on leveraging the existing ties to create mutually beneficial opportunities for growth and development.

The Ambassador of Korea to Qatar acknowledged the transformative impact of the relationship between the two nations, noting the significant progress made in trade, development, and energy sectors over the past five decades. Through the Future Forum, experts and participants explored ways to build on this foundation and expand cooperation in new and emerging fields. The event provided a platform for networking and knowledge-sharing, fostering a spirit of partnership and collaboration between Qatar and Korea as they look towards a future of shared success and prosperity.
